How to Prepare for Your Visit

To get the most from your pulmonology consultation, please bring:

  • Previous prescriptions and medical records
  • Chest X-rays or CT scan reports
  • Lung function test reports (spirometry, DLCO, etc.)
  • Blood investigations
  • Current medications list
  • History of allergies or past illnesses

If you have symptoms like chronic cough or breathlessness, note:

  • Duration and progression
  • Triggers such as dust, smoke, or exertion
  • Any prior treatment taken

What Happens During Your Visit to a Pulmonologist

Your consultation at One Healthcare, Nagpur follows a systematic approach:

1. Registration & Initial Assessment

On arrival, we record:

  • Oxygen saturation (SpO₂)
  • Height and weight
  • Peak expiratory flow rate (PEFR)

These baseline parameters help assess your lung function.

2. Detailed Medical History

The pulmonologist will evaluate:

  • Your symptoms and their severity
  • Lifestyle factors and occupational exposure
  • Past illnesses, allergies, and treatments

3. Clinical Examination

A focused respiratory and general examination is performed.

4. Review of Reports

All previous investigations are reviewed to avoid unnecessary repeat testing.

5. Diagnostic Tests (If Required)

Based on your condition, you may be advised:

  • Spirometry (lung function test in Nagpur)
  • Chest X-ray or CT scan
  • Allergy testing
  • Sleep study (for snoring or sleep apnea)

6. Diagnosis & Treatment Plan

You will receive:

  • A clear diagnosis
  • Personalized treatment plan
  • Medications and lifestyle advice

When Should You Consult a Pulmonologist in Nagpur?

Seek expert care if you have:

  • Persistent cough for more than 2–3 weeks
  • Shortness of breath during routine activities
  • Wheezing or chest tightness
  • Recurrent respiratory infections
  • Snoring or poor sleep quality

Early consultation with a pulmonologist in Nagpur can prevent disease progression and improve outcomes.
